为监控某服务器的网络情况,制作一个sh脚本,记录ping的长过程,并输出日志以备观察。
1、脚本如下
cat /home/summer/ping100.sh #!/bin/sh ping 172.16.0.100 -c 86400 | awk '{ print $0"\t" strftime("%H:%M:%S",systime()) }' > /tmp/ping100.log &
2、ping的参数-c,设置持续执行ping动作86400次(60*60*24*1),每次一秒,24小时。
3、后台执行脚本,nohup需要重定向,这里没用,用&直接后台执行。
赋权
chmod +x ping100.sh